请详细讲解说明一下,级联分类器训练所使用的正样本,应该怎么拍照,和对照片怎么进行处理,处理的要求有哪些?
时间: 2023-05-26 07:06:09 浏览: 40
级联分类器是一种基于Haar特征的目标检测算法,训练模型需要大量的标注数据集进行训练。在训练级联分类器时,正样本是非常重要的一部分,正确的拍照和处理能够帮助提高模型的准确率。
下面是关于级联分类器训练所使用的正样本拍照、处理的要求:
1. 选择清晰明亮的场景:最好选择光线充足、背景简单的场景,避免出现阴影或者干扰物。同时应该确保拍摄的角度和位置保持稳定。
2. 拍摄多角度、多尺寸的正样本:应该从不同的角度和距离拍摄同一个物体的照片,以确保覆盖不同的姿态和大小,便于训练模型时进行分类。
3. 对正样本进行剪裁和缩放:选取感兴趣的区域并进行剪裁,并将其缩放至相同的尺寸,保证不同的正样本尺寸一致,方便特征的提取和分类。
4. 对正样本进行标记和分类:通过给正样本标记相应的类别,使得训练模型时能够准确的区分不同的物体。同时按照具体的分类要求,对正样本进行分组,选择相似的一组来训练模型。
以上是级联分类器训练所使用的正样本要求,通过合理的选择和处理正样本,可以有效提高模型的准确率和鲁棒性。
相关问题
opencv级联分类器训练正样本
OpenCV是一个用于计算机视觉和机器学习的开源库,其中包含了许多功能强大的算法和工具。级联分类器是其中的一个重要功能,它可以用于目标检测和识别。
在训练级联分类器时,我们需要准备正样本。正样本是包含我们所关注目标的图像,比如人脸、车辆、文字等等。为了训练级联分类器,我们需要大量的正样本图像,这样才能让分类器具备更好的泛化能力。
训练级联分类器的过程可以分为以下几个步骤:
1. 收集正样本图像:我们可以通过各种方式来收集正样本图像,比如在网上下载、自己标注、从已有的数据集中提取等等。收集的正样本图像应该尽可能多样化,包含不同的姿势、光照条件、背景等等,以提高分类器的鲁棒性。
2. 创建样本描述文件:在训练级联分类器时,我们需要提供一个样本描述文件,用于描述每个样本图像的位置和标签。这个描述文件可以是一个XML文件,其中包含了每个样本图像的文件路径、位置和标签信息。
3. 训练级联分类器:在训练过程中,我们需要提供正样本图像和对应的样本描述文件,以及一些训练参数。通过迭代的方式,级联分类器会学习到目标的特征,并不断优化自身的分类能力。训练的过程通常需要较长的时间,特别是当样本数量较多时。
4. 评估和调优:在训练完成后,我们需要对训练得到的级联分类器进行评估。可以使用一部分已经标注好的测试图像来评估分类器的性能,计算准确率、召回率等指标。如果分类器的性能不理想,我们可以调整训练参数,或者增加更多的正样本进行训练,以提高分类器的性能。
通过以上步骤,我们可以利用OpenCV训练级联分类器,用于目标检测和识别任务。随着训练的迭代次数增加,分类器会逐渐提高自身的准确性和鲁棒性,从而更好地适应各种实际场景中的目标检测需求。
级联分类器的正样本,要求具备什么标准
级联分类器的正样本需要具备以下标准:
1.所属类别明确:正样本必须明确属于某一类别,否则无法训练分类器。
2.足够数量:通常需要大量的正样本来训练分类器。
3.包含全部特征:正样本需要包含所有特征,例如在人脸识别中,正样本需要包含各种人脸位置、角度、光照等各种不同条件下的图片。
4.有效性:正样本需要有代表性,能够反映真实场景中的数据分布,能够有效地训练出分类器,避免过拟合。